Guide to Selecting Handmade Cement Tile

What to search for - and pay special mind to - when obtaining handcrafted concrete tile.

At the point when made well, carefully assembled bond tiles are thrilling. They structure excellent examples that resemble extravagant floor coverings when introduced. They can endure forever or two and are anything but difficult to keep up.

Sounds incredible, isn't that right? It is, IF you purchase an excellent tile. Not all bond and solid tiles are made equivalent. Bond tiles are high quality regularly in little plants. Conditions, materials and quality control shift essentially from organization to organization.

Characteristics TO LOOK FOR IN A HANDMADE where to buy cement tile:

Reliable thickness of the tile. Most are in the area of 5/8".

Clear plan definition. The plan (if there is one) ought to have clear definition between territories.

Consistency and profundity of hues. The hues are valid and predictable starting with one tile then onto the next. (A little measure of shading variety is ordinary.)

Straight, clean edges. These enable the grout to remain between the tiles and not over them.

Uprightness of tile. It should feel solid and strong and not brittle.

Adequate shading layer. The best shading layer ought to be roughly 1/8" thick.

Issues TO WATCH OUT FOR IN A HANDMADE CEMENT TILE:

Unmistakable Problems:

Changing thicknesses of tile that make them difficult to introduce equitably - from absence of consistency underway procedure

Configuration is foggy - from pouring shade carelessly or from a form that has not been aligned (made with the goal that it sits totally level on the steel plate)

Significant varieties with a similar shading - mistaken estimating of shading colors or low quality colors

Significant chipping around the edges - feeble blend or low quality control

Brittle on the back (frail tile) - from conflicting water driven weight or a lot of sand in the blend

Slender shading layer (under 1/8" thick) - from emptying lacking shading glue into the shape.

Proportion of concrete to sand - without the correct proportion, the tile won't be solid and tough

Nature of the shades - if shabby shades are utilized, hues may blur (even top notch blues and greens will blur in direct sun)

If all else fails, request Engineering Test Reports performed by an outside testing office (not the tile producer). The most widely recognized ones are Abrasion Resistance, Absorption, and Coefficient of Friction. These tests are performed dependent on uniform gauges set by ASTM International, once in the past known as the American Society for Testing and Materials. They are a decent, target approach to protect that particular measures are being met.
